Output 8768654c921eea84e1d93e798ddfdd82ecebc8c3d271f636647863038db8f0b7:0

value
1012000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cf053e5643b5ce5ae9cf81126c5e1f15acd2be7 OP_EQUAL
address
38hqBPK9TNezCvoERxp1jC1D2VxNzc2BxN
transaction
8768654c921eea84e1d93e798ddfdd82ecebc8c3d271f636647863038db8f0b7
spent
true